In Sept of 2002, i purchased approx $2500 of bedroom furniture. It was no payments,no interest for 16 months. I was advised to purchase the disability insurance, in case I was out of work, they make your payments.
In March of 2003, I was disabled and called in for the paperwork to be sent to me to get filled out by me and the Dr. The Dr. charges $20.

I then called to ask where I was to send it, and was told that with this type of promotion, I didn't qualify. This was in April. I was so angry, I tore up the papers and they let me cancel the insurance from April on. The following day, I got a call from the corporate office explaining they made an error, I did qualify. I only had to fax a letter stating I wanted to begin the insurance again. I did.

They sent me out paperwork one more time. Again, I had the Dr. fill it out, paid $20. I then mailed it to the address on the form. Months went by, and I didn't receive anything. I called them. I was told again, I do not qualify. I reported it to the BBB and they claim I never sent in the paperwork. Another lie.

Again, I am out on disability, and they expect me to redo all of it over. Not a chance. I requested I be reimbursed for the insurance I'd been charged/ripped off. They declined. Also, they were supposed to set up my furniture,bet, etc..they didn't. I had to hire someone. My cabinet doors broke off, I reported it, they never responded. Again, I had to hire someone to re-hang them.

The locks on the cabinets are and have been broken for months, and ignored me, until they got a copy of the BBB complaint. I am out over $500, for having to pay over $200 for the insurance, $40 for the Dr. to fill out papers, $75 to have the doors hung, $200 to have this HUGE bed put together, and move all of the heavy pieces, that were set in the middle of my room. They've been nothing but rude, and don't seem to care one bit. I paid for something I didn't get.

Disability ins, they delivered the furniture, but didn't set it up, they didn't fix what was broken, etc. I told them from the beginning, I'd have it paid in full before any interest would accrue and didn't need the insurance.But they convinced me otherwise. Since I have disability insurance on my 3 cars at work, I know it can come in handy, especially if you are having a bad year. To this day, depending on who you talk to, they don't know if one is covered on the promo or not. I want to be reimbursed for what they ripped me off, and I'll tell everyone I know.

We also did recieve a letter from the BBB. We have responded to both.

Hinges for the door chest and the locks were ordered and shipped to customer.

Customer was set up a service call on 11/25/03 and the technician repaired the door chest hinges and the night stand and touched up the pieces that the customer requested. The customer signed the completed service order as being satisfied with service and repair. There was no charge for the repair fo the merchandise as the customer does have a five year warranty.


In response to the disablility claim, the customer was sent a claim form on April 24, 2003. We did not hear from the customer until the BBB complaint. We sent the customer correspondence asking for return of the form in order to process the claim on October 29, 2003.As of this date we have not heard from the customer again.
